Перейти к содержимому
Калькуляторы

Управляемые свитчи на Realtec чипсетах своими руками

Извините, поторопился.

Предварительно возьмите обновление с svn и пересоберите rtl83xx_dlink_des1016d.

ООООооо....записалось, ща буду тэстить igmp на профпригодность, СПАСИБО! =)

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
./rtl83xx_dlink_des1016d 52:54:4с:01:02:03@eth0 show running-config | grep igmp
no ip igmp snooping

=((((

В чем может быть дело ?

1) c svn обновление взяли, rtl83xx_dlink_des1016d пересобрали?

там раньше было недописано сохранение настроек igmp snooping'а, я поправил

2) flash точно открылось на запись?

 

+ вопрос, чем отличается "reboot soft" от "reboot hard" ?

при "reboot soft" перезапускаются только интерфейсы, сам чип не ребутится.

"reboot hard" аналогичен перезапуску по питанию.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Извините, поторопился.

Предварительно возьмите обновление с svn и пересоберите rtl83xx_dlink_des1016d.

ООООооо....записалось, ща буду тэстить igmp на профпригодность, СПАСИБО! =)

Включил igmp snooping

./rtl83xx_dlink_des1016d 52:54:4с:01:02:03@eth0 show running-config | grep igmp
ip igmp snooping

Но мультикаст траффик всеравно валит на все порты, к котрым подключены пользователи.

Нужны какиенить дополнительные настройки, чтоб врубить igmp snooping?

Да и вообще, удавалось ли комунить врубить его на rtl8316b и в частности на des 1016d, rev D1?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
./rtl83xx_dlink_des1016d 52:54:4с:01:02:03@eth0 show running-config | grep igmp
ip igmp snooping

Но мультикаст траффик всеравно валит на все порты, к котрым подключены пользователи.

Нужны какиенить дополнительные настройки, чтоб врубить igmp snooping?

Да и вообще, удавалось ли комунить врубить его на rtl8316b и в частности на des 1016d, rev D1?

IGMP Join-ы какой версии? если v3, то работать не будет. rtl8316b узнает только IGMPv1 и IGMPv2

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

IGMP Join-ы какой версии? если v3, то работать не будет. rtl8316b узнает только IGMPv1 и IGMPv2

Какой IGMP Join используется определяется программой, дающей мультикаст в сеть ? Я тэстил с помощью VLC.

Изменено пользователем aristos

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

IGMP Join-ы какой версии? если v3, то работать не будет. rtl8316b узнает только IGMPv1 и IGMPv2

Какой IGMP Join используется определяется программой, дающей мультикаст в сеть ? Я тэстил с помощью VLC.

программой на клиентской стороне, системой на клиентской стороне и их настройками.

на линуксе переключиться на IGMPv2 для интерфейса eth0 так:

echo "2" > /proc/sys/net/ipv4/conf/eth0/force_igmp_version

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Люди, дак кто-нибудь видел свитчи на чипах RTL8318, а то в 8326 нет поддержки IGMP snooping v2, а так хочется.... ;-)

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Как управлять посредством rrcp, если у нас все роутит "железяка", свич L3, и по маку я не могу получить доступ к устройству?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Как управлять посредством rrcp, если у нас все роутит "железяка", свич L3, и по маку я не могу получить доступ к устройству?

Поставить отдельную тачку, на ней поднять вланы, и прокинуть вланы с l3 свича со всех подсетей на неё.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
Как управлять посредством rrcp, если у нас все роутит "железяка", свич L3, и по маку я не могу получить доступ к устройству?

не обязательно ставить полноценную машину. openrrcp нормально работает на линуксовых роутеро-мыльницах вроде Dlink500t, linksys wrt54g и тому подобных. подробнее про линуксовые роутеромыльницы здесь: http://wiki.openwrt.org/TableOfHardware

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

а Authkey в EEPROM зашить никак ? (rtl8316b)

что значит никак? командочка "config rrcp authkey" для утили rtl83xx именно это и делает.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
а Authkey в EEPROM зашить никак ? (rtl8316b)
что значит никак? командочка "config rrcp authkey" для утили rtl83xx именно это и делает.

При write memory что-то не сохраняется ключ в епроме :(

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
Как управлять посредством rrcp, если у нас все роутит "железяка", свич L3, и по маку я не могу получить доступ к устройству?
Поставить отдельную тачку, на ней поднять вланы, и прокинуть вланы с l3 свича со всех подсетей на неё.

Поднимает старую тему, но интересует данный вопрос - есть 2 свитча Compex PS2216, которые основаны именно на RTL8316B (BP).

На них с помощью openrrcp-0.2 настроены несколько вланов, на вид все работает.

Но почему-то управление через openrrcp возможно только при непосредственном подключении к свитчу: через транковй порт, которыми соединены свитчи, ничего не получается.

Пробовал создавать отдельный влан с vid=1 и подключаться из него, тоже ничего не выходит.

В чем может быть загвоздка?

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
Но почему-то управление через openrrcp возможно только при непосредственном подключении к свитчу: через транковй порт, которыми соединены свитчи, ничего не получается.
угу, есть такая проблемка. аппаратное ограничение - rrcp-управление только с нетегированного порта возможно.

 

можно обойти hardware loopback-ом. то есть:

- управление гоним в транке в, скажем влане номер 1000

- выводим этот 1000-влан в access-порт, скажем 15

- 5-сантиметровым патчиком соединяем порты 15 и 14

- 14-й порт ставим аксессом в влан, которого больше нигде нет, скажем 1001, и разрешаем с этого порта управлению по rrcp.

 

...минус 2 порта и минус 2 влана, конечно... но должно работать по идее.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Наткнулся тут вот на данную тему и на openrrcp.org.ru

Собрал openrrcp поменял MAC адрес одному из наших des-1016d

Решил так же доделать еще пару des-1024d c1

но оказалась что RRCP вообще выключен хотя Eeprom впаян -

пришлось выпаять 5678 ногу и подпаять данный програматор http://mcmcc.bat.ru/serp/ и вшить c поправленным MAC eeprom http://openrrcp.org.ru/download/eeprom/dlink_des1024.bin теперь вот работат нормально :)

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

а что случилось с сайтом openrrcp.org.ru?

зеркала какие нибудь есть?

длинк 1024d выпаял ножку у rlt8324 к резистору r5, пробую сохранить конфигурацию rmt, она говорит eeprom не используется....

где можно скачать openrrcp порт для freebsd?

а то исходники не собирются...=(

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Народ, объясните мне пожалуйста?

 

Этот топик произошел от бедности или от мазохизма? :)

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Интересует вопрос. Никто не пробывал openrrcp с SNMP подружить? Что б править свитчами по SNMP через демон openrrcp. Очень интересует данная тема.

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
Народ, объясните мне пожалуйста?

 

Этот топик произошел от бедности или от мазохизма? :)

Да уж. Покупать длинк, а потом его еще и паять - это полный превед :)

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

jurs поверь иногда надо доработать напильником что б можно было каждый порт и свитч мониторить в сети.

Народ а кто нить Acorp hu16dp патчил ? впаял 24c03 в него там даж на плате место под smd есть. Но сохранять в eeprom отказывается. Что надо подкрутить ?

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Здравствуйте! Заранее извиняюсь если вопрос покажется глупым, проблема заключается в следующем имеется свичь DES 1016d с изолироваными портами. Чип RTL8316B 5B002Q1 EEPROM неизвесна (залита краской). Вопросы следующие:

1. Можно ли скачать оригинальную прошивку, так как использоваться он будет как комкутатор?

2. Если такой возможности нет то какую из этих прошивак заливать http://openrrcp.org.ru/wiki/eeprom_configuration_image и есть ли программа для конфигурации свича из под винды т.к машины на которой стоит Linux нет ?

Изменено пользователем wmlex

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ах
Народ, объясните мне пожалуйста?

 

Этот топик произошел от бедности или от мазохизма? :)

и то и другое

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

у Эр телекома в нашем городе чуть ли не весь уровень доступа построен на таком железе )) мазохисты они значит? да в плане настройки и конфигурации этих свитчей они полные лохи ..... наверное их проектировщики не читали этот топик и сайт openrrcp.org.ru

 

Поделиться сообщением


Ссылка на сообщение
Поделиться на других сайтах

Создайте аккаунт или войдите в него для комментирования

Вы должны быть пользователем, чтобы оставить комментарий

Создать аккаунт

Зарегистрируйтесь для получения аккаунта. Это просто!

Зарегистрировать аккаунт

Войти

Уже зарегистрированы? Войдите здесь.

Войти сейчас